10831 Roycroft St Unit 72 sits in the Sun Valley area, close to Laurel Canyon Boulevard and Osborne Street. The site offers views of mountains and trees. This location allows for easy access to various nearby amenities, including grocery stores and schools.
The building was completed in 1979 and consists of three stories with 41 townhome units. Each unit ranges from 1,376 to 1,488 square feet. Most units have 3 bedrooms, providing ample space for families. Homes include features like private backyards or enclosed yard space for added comfort.
Unit prices range from $807,500 to $855,000. Over the past year, the average closed price was around $698,500, with the lowest price at approximately $680,000. The average price per square foot sits at $487. Homes typically spend about 150 days on the market.
Shared amenities enhance the living experience. Residents can enjoy the pool, spa, and clubhouse. There are also playgrounds and trails for outdoor activities. Sidewalks and streetlights line the community, adding to the urban convenience found in this neighborhood.
Inside, many units feature open-concept designs and vaulted ceilings, adding to the spacious feel. Each home offers an attached garage for parking. Shadow Hills is a rural, equestrian neighborhood in Los Angeles with wide open lots. The area has horse trails, a ranch park, community gardens, and neighborhood parks for outdoor play. This district offers small shops, cafes, local schools, and basic services within a short drive. People walk, bike, and ride horses on quiet streets and multiuse trails that link green spaces. Bus routes run on nearby roads, and major freeways give direct car access to jobs and services across the city.
